Chocolate Texas Sheet Cake (with Buttermilk)

This Texas Sheet Cake is the perfect amount of chocolate, moist, and delicious. You get a moist, easy-to-make cake, without the fuss and without it being too rich. It's easy to make and easy to serve.

Ingredients

Servings

Cake Ingredients

  • 2 cups all purpose flour
  • 2 cups gran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 ticks butter
  • 1 cup water
  • 4 tablespoons cocoa powder

Icing Ingredients

  • 1 tick butter
  • 1/4 cup cocoa powder
  • 1/3 cup buttermilk
  • 1 lb pow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la

Instructions

Cake

  1. Preheat the oven to 350ºF.
  2. In a mixing bowl, cream together sugar, sour cream, and eggs.
  3. Add the flour, baking soda, and salt. Mix well.
  4. To a sa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ter. Turn off heat and whisk in the water and cocoa until smooth.
  5. Add the cocoa and butter mixture to the mixing bowl with the flour. Mix well to combine.
  6. Pour the batter into a greased half-sheet sized pan with sides.
  7. Bake for 20 minutes. Remove from the oven and cool slightly before icing. It can still be warm.

Icing

  1. Heat a small saucepan over low heat.
  2. Add the butter and let it melt completely.
  3. Add the buttermilk and cocoa. Whisk to combine.
  4. Remove it from the heat and add it to a mixing bowl with powdered sugar and vanilla.
  5. Spread it on the cake while the icing is still warm.
  6. Let the cake cool completely before serving. The icing will firm up once it cools.

Notes

  • When making the icing, it's important to keep it over low heat. If you get it too hot, it will begin to separate.
  • You do not have to wait for the cake to completely cool to add the icing.
